Define levels of consciousness
The levels of consciousness describe how aware we are of different mental and biological processes:
- Conscious: Information and processes of which we are actively aware.
- Preconscious: Information that is not currently in awareness but can be easily recalled.
- Unconscious: Hidden desires, memories, and conflicts that are difficult to bring to awareness.
- Nonconscious: Automatic biological processes that occur without our conscious awareness or control.
Analyze the given biological function
Breathing, heart rate, and digestion are basic physiological processes controlled automatically by the autonomic nervous system. Because these biological functions are completely outside of conscious awareness and cannot typically be directly accessed by conscious thought, they exist at the nonconscious level.
